Why the Signal Path Matters

Best for: A TV point is only one part of the system.

Watch: The full signal path includes the antenna, masthead amplifier if present, splitter, coax cable, wall plate and TV tuner. Adding another outlet can reduce signal strength if the existing antenna or splitter setup is already marginal.

Do You Need a New TV Outlet, Antenna Repair or Reception Test?

A missing outlet and poor reception are different problems. If your existing antenna system works but there is no suitable outlet where the television will sit, an additional TV point may be the right pathway. If an existing point has interrupted, unreliable or missing reception, we first consider the wider reception path.

This can include the outlet, connector, internal cabling and relevant antenna equipment. We also provide TV antenna installation, antenna repairs and TV reception troubleshooting as related TV service pathways. See our TV antenna repairs in Brisbane service.

Brisbane’s humid subtropical conditions and seasonal heavy rain make it sensible to assess reported reception symptoms separately from outlet placement. A customer with a non-working current outlet may need testing before deciding whether another point should be added.

Decision table: new point, antenna repair or reception test

| New TV point | Antenna repair | Reception test | |---|---|---| | Best where the existing system works but the preferred wall has no outlet. | Best where a fault affects the antenna equipment, cable or connection. | Best where the cause of poor or missing reception is not yet clear. | | Focuses on the location of the television. | Focuses on restoring the reception path. | Helps separate outlet, connector, cabling and antenna issues. | | Requires a practical route to the new TV location. | May be considered before extending an unreliable system. | Can guide the appropriate next step. |

Planning an Additional TV Point for a Wall-Mounted Television

Confirm the preferred television wall before finalising the outlet location. The practical sequence is simple: plan the screen first, then the point location.

For a wall-mounted TV, we can consider the intended screen height, bracket position and viewing layout alongside the proposed outlet. This helps avoid placing a point where it will be obscured, inaccessible or poorly aligned with the final screen position.

Our TV Point Inspection Process

Our assessment process is locate, test, trace and plan. It gives you a clearer basis for deciding whether the property needs an additional point, reception work or both.

Locate, test, trace and plan

Locate the preferred TV position and any existing outlets. Test a non-working outlet or reported reception issue. Trace the relevant signal path, including connectors, cabling and antenna equipment where required. Plan the practical cable access and route to the preferred location.

We consider whether an established cable route exists, or whether the issue sits with the outlet, connector, internal cabling or antenna equipment. Distance and access complexity between the desired TV wall and the relevant distribution or antenna connection are also assessed on site.
